I just read that Terracycle settled the lawsuit under some very strange conditions. They agreed to change the colors on their label (I will admit, there product label did look pretty similar to MiracleGro), but they also agreed to stop using the independent tests in their advertising that showed that Terracycle is more effective than MiracleGro, and to take down the website Terracycle put up detailing the MiracleGro lawsuit.
